Output d62ad4a04abd7afccfb910526bc2eb7fea8025f8f8a588fd396816c1c05f096d:0

value
994561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4764fa3a4ba30998338840fea7f0a3ba37dd3d43 OP_EQUAL
address
38CWsCZKWYtnqng1h46hLDYLviD3MyyoWX
transaction
d62ad4a04abd7afccfb910526bc2eb7fea8025f8f8a588fd396816c1c05f096d
confirmations
408697
spent
true